Living in Brattleboro, VT

Transportation in Brattleboro includes a public bus system that provides residents with access to key areas within the town and connections to nearby communities. The town also features Amtrak service for those looking to travel longer distances by train. While ride-sharing services are available, the town's compact size and layout make it conducive to walking and biking, with several areas offering pedestrian-friendly streets and paths. The town is easily accessible via major roadways, including Interstate 91, which facilitates travel to and from the area.

Brattleboro is served by a range of essential services, including a well-regarded hospital that offers a variety of healthcare services, from emergency care to specialized treatments. The town's educational needs are met by several public schools, including elementary, middle, and high schools, as well as private educational options. Residents have access to a public library system that supports lifelong learning and community engagement. The local economy is supported by a variety of retail shops and restaurants, many of which highlight local products and flavors.

Brattleboro prides itself on its vibrant arts scene and community-oriented atmosphere. The town is celebrated for its monthly Gallery Walk, where locals and visitors alike can explore the numerous art galleries and studios. The community also hosts a variety of festivals throughout the year, including the famed Brattleboro Film Festival, which showcases independent films and attracts a diverse audience. The presence of the Connecticut River and surrounding green hills adds to the town's picturesque and tranquil character.

The housing landscape in Brattleboro is characterized by a mix of architectural styles, with a notable presence of Victorian, Colonial, and Cape Cod homes. Single-family homes are prevalent, comprising a significant portion of the market, while apartments and condominiums offer alternatives for those seeking smaller living spaces or a more urban lifestyle. The town's historical charm is reflected in many properties that date back to the early 20th century, though there are also newer developments that provide modern amenities.
